Setting the Scene: Choosing the Right Hotel
Location, Location, Location
Selecting the right hotel can significantly impact the quality of your intimate experiences. Here are some factors to consider:
- Privacy: Choose a hotel with good sound insulation. Higher floors can offer more privacy, and luxury hotels often provide more secluded spaces.
- Ambiance: Look for hotels known for their romantic atmosphere—think dim lighting, luxurious bedding, and enticing decor.
- Amenities: Hot tubs, balconies, and views can enhance the experience. Consider booking a suite with extra space to create an intimate setting.
Research and Reviews
Websites like TripAdvisor and Hotels.com provide reviews and insights into hotel amenities. Check for mentions of romantic features and customer satisfaction regarding privacy before making a reservation.

FAQs
1. How can I ensure privacy in a hotel room?
To ensure privacy, choose a room on a higher floor, avoid rooms near elevators, and use the “Do Not Disturb” sign. You can also consider timing your romantic escapades for quieter hours.
2. What should I bring to enhance the experience?
Pack items like lingerie, personal lubricants, massage oils, condoms, and any toys that may elevate the intimacy between you and your partner.
